>>> Mp3 Audio Decoder plugin not found.
>>> K3b could not load or find the Mp3 decoder plugin. This means that you will
>>> not be able to create Audio CDs from Mp3 files. Many Linux distributions do
>>> not include Mp3 support for legal reasons. Solution: To enable Mp3 support,
>>> please install the MAD Mp3 decoding library as well as the K3b MAD Mp3
>>> decoder plugin (the latter may already be installed but not functional due
>>> to the missing libmad). Some distributions allow installation of Mp3
>>> support via an online update tool (i.e. SuSE's YOU).
